Understanding the Context
Why Inflation Soaring & Recession Looming? Heres What You Cant Afford to Miss
Inflation soaring reflects a steady increase in the general price level of goods and services, driven by supply chain disruptions, rising labor costs, and expanded money supply. Concurrently, recession signals a broad economic slowdown, often marked by falling GDP, rising unemployment, and reduced consumer spending. These forces are interconnected: persistent inflation erodes purchasing power and investor confidence, increasing the likelihood of economic contraction. Meanwhile, central banks respond with tight monetary policy—raising interest rates—intended to cool inflation but which can also slow growth. This balancing act creates uncertainty that resonates across markets, job fronts, and household budgets.

How Inflation Soaring & Recession Looming Works in Practice
Contrary to fear, inflation and recession rarely strike in isolation. Inflation often begins during periods of strong economic growth or supply shocks, when demand outpaces production. Over time, if unchecked, central banks respond by hiking interest rates to reduce spending and cool prices. While effective, such measures can dampen business investment and consumer demand, potentially triggering a downturn. What users often overlook is the lag between policy action and market response—giving little time for adaptation before economic signals shift. Staying ahead means tracking inflation data, interest rate moves, and labor market trends in real time.

When will a recession happen?
Economic models suggest heightened risks, but timing remains uncertain. Watch for early indicators: slowing sales, rising jobless claims, or aggressive interest rate hikes.
Can people still save during inflation?
Spending and savings habits must evolve. High-yield accounts, inflation-protected investments, and disciplined budgeting help preserve buying power.
How do interest rate changes impact mortgages and loans?
Rates often rise in tightening cycles, increasing borrowing costs. Proactive refinancing or locking in rates can mitigate long-term burden.
